Clearing channel <strong>69</strong>: Questions and AnswersModifying EquipmentQ. Can I modify my equipment instead and bereimbursed?Yes. Some equipment that currently operates in channel <strong>69</strong> can bemodified to operate in channel 38. If you choose to modify yourequipment, you will be able to claim for the amount you paid to modify asindicated by your receipt. Funding for modification will be payable up tothe cost of replacement cost as shown on the rate card. You will need toshow proof that your equipment has been modified in order to receivefunding.Funding for modification will include the cost of carrying out theengineering work necessary to retune the equipment and any associatedtransport or postage costs. It will not include other costs like testing orhiring other equipment while the equipment is being modified.Q. How much funding will I get if I modify myequipment?If you choose to modify your equipment, you will be able to claim for theamount you paid to modify as indicated by your receipt. However, youwill not receive funding that is greater than the amount that would havebeen provided as a contribution to replacement cost as shown on the ratecard.Q. How do I prove that I have modified my equipment?If you want to claim for the cost of modification you will be required toprovide to us a receipt for the modification to prove the equipment hasbeen modified.Q. How do I know if my equipment can be modified?In the first instance, you should check with the manufacturer from whomyou purchased the equipment if it can be modified.
